Main Purpose of Role
This role plays a critical part in supporting the reserving function, leading the delivery of high quality actuarial analysis, and ensuring the syndicate meets its regulatory and internal requirements.
Key Accountabilities & Role Requirements
• Lead the Assessment of gross and net reserves by class of business.
• Assessment of Technical Provisions under Solvency II or other local regulation
• Support preparation of documentation and returns for local regulatory bodies
• Develop and maintain reserving models, ensuring they are robust and comply with Lloyds and PRA requirements
• Preparation of reports for Quarterly Syndicate & Group functions and use of data warehouse
• Collaborate with pricing & underwriting teams on a regular basis to ensure an understanding of portfolio performance & trends
• Preparation and present reserving analysis to inform management and support underwriting teams
• Contribute to the production of the Actuarial Function Report
• Mentor and provide technical guidance to junior members of the actuarial team
• Support with the assessment of the reserving risk parameters for the internal capital model, contributing to capital modelling as required
